TD Asset Management Inc lowered its position in shares of Wynn Resorts, Limited (NASDAQ:WYNN - Free Report) by 64.3% during the first qu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The institutional investor owned 31,161 shares of the casino operator's stock after selling 56,101 shares during the period. TD Asset Management Inc's holdings in Wynn Resorts were worth $2,602,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Wynn Resorts Price Performance

Wynn Resorts stock traded down $0.88 during midday trading on Monday, hitting $107.05. 1,459,610 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 2,490,234. The company has a 50 day moving average price of $98.19 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$88.99. The firm has a market cap of $11.19 billion, a P/E ratio of 29.74, a P/E/G ratio of 2.98 and a beta of 1.41. Wynn Resorts, Limited has a 1 year low of $65.25 and a 1 year high of $112.36.

Wynn Resorts (NASDAQ:WYNN -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, May 6th. The casino operator reported $1.07 EPS for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$1.24 by ($0.17). Wynn Resorts had a negative return on equity of 62.13% and a net margin of 6.17%. The business had revenue of $1.70 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.74 billion. During the same quarter last year, the firm posted $1.59 EPS. The company's revenue was down 8.7% compared to the same quarter last year. As a group, analysts predict that Wynn Resorts, Limited will post 5.17 EPS for the current year.

Wynn Resorts Dividend Announcement

The business also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, May 30th. Investors of record on Friday, May 16th were issued a $0.25 dividend.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, May 16th. This represents a $1.00 annualized dividend and a yield of 0.9%. Wynn Resorts's dividend payout ratio is currently 27.78%.

Wynn Resorts Profile

(Free Report)

Wynn Resorts, Limited designs, develops, and operates integrated resorts. The company operates through four segments: Wynn Palace, Wynn Macau, Las Vegas Operations, and Encore Boston Harbor. The Wynn Palace segment operates private gaming salons and sky casinos; a luxury hotel tower with suites, and villas, including a health club, spa, salon, and pool; food and beverage outlets; retail space; meeting and convention space; and performance lake and floral art displays.
